CMC Magnetics and Ritek will raise their quotations for DVD+R/-R discs by 3-5% each month this quarter, with the total price increase amounting to about 10% for the quarter, according to the two companies.

CMC Magnetics will increase its production capacity for blank DVD+R/-D discs by gradually transferring its existing CD-R capacity, and the company aims to have a monthly capacity of 80 million DVD+R/-R discs by the end of September and 90 million discs by the end of the year, according to company vice president Andria Wong.

The 7th Data Storage Expo & Conference, currently being held in Tokyo, Japan, where TDK demonstrated its four layer Blu-Ray Recordable disc (BD-R), capable of holding up to 100GB of content.

The DVD Forum organized on Monday, 27th June, its "HD-DVD JAPAN 2005" conference, in the Akihabara Convention Hall, Tokyo, Japan. Attendees had the chance to see the latest updates in the HD-DVD format industry, the HD-DVD Video format details and the developments in hardware and software.

Maxell Corporation of America is now shipping double-layer DVD+R media. This latest recordable media increases per-disc capacity on a single side to 8.5 gigabytes, supporting high-capacity backup applications. One double-layer DVD+R will hold up to four hours of DVD-quality video.

A unanimous U.S. Supreme Court ruled on Monday that Internet file-trading networks like Grokster and Morpheus can be held liable when their users copy music, movies and other protected works without permission.

Outside of Japan, DVD-RAM is generally ignored by the DVD enthusiast community. However, projections from Semico Research are showing a bright future for the DVD-RAM format which now finally starting to gain some popularity in western markets which have been slow for the format thus far.

OES (Opto-Electronics & Systems Laboratories), the unit of Taiwan’s government-sponsored Industrial Technology Research Institute (ITRI) that developed the forward versatile disc (FVD), have stated that it has received orders for a total of 20,000 FVD players from several Taiwan-based consumer electronics (CE) vendors, with delivery set for the second half of this year.
